What is it about?
Simulated plane wave propagation trough a 30 mm plano-convex lens at low and high frequency to determine how does the lens focus at those frequencies. Results show that different frequencies focus differently.

Why is it important?
If lens is used to enhance the strength of the electric field it is important to know where to put the antenna.
